Oddly enough, many engineers underestimate how nuanced laminators have become. Sure, on paper they seem straightforward: heat, pressure, and speed. But in real terms, factors like roller design, temperature control, and even software integration can make or break a run. I remember working on a retrofit for a manufacturer who couldn’t get consistent adhesion on their multilayer sheets — turns out the temperature sensors were off by 5°C. Problem solved, downtime minimal. It’s these little things that don’t always hit the spec sheets but count massively in day-to-day use.
The trend these days leans toward customizable laminating machinery. Clients want flexibility: the ability to quickly switch between film types, thicknesses, and widths without lengthy recalibration. Thanks to advancements in servo motors and touch-screen controls, many modern machines now offer that “plug-and-play” style setup, which frankly, saves a ton of time and frustration. | Specification | Typical Range | Notes |
|---|---|---|
| Max Roll Width | 500mm to 1600mm | Depends on industry (packaging vs signage) |
| Laminating Speed | 1 to 20 meters/min | Higher speeds often reduce precision |
| Temperature Range | 50°C to 180°C | Critical for heat-sensitive films |
| Pressure System | Hydraulic or Pneumatic | Hydraulic tends to offer steadier control |
| Control Type | PLC or Touchscreen | User-friendliness increasingly important |
It’s also worth mentioning that the choice between hot and cold lamination is a huge one depending on the materials involved. Hot lamination, as you might guess, uses heat-activated adhesives and usually requires more careful temperature monitoring. Cold lamination, on the other hand, relies on pressure-sensitive adhesives — better for heat-sensitive applications but can be trickier to get perfectly smooth, especially at high speeds.

One thing I noticed over the years is the importance of vendor support. It’s easy to get dazzled by specs, but when you hit a snag, having quick access to a knowledgeable tech rep can save valuable hours—sometimes even entire production runs. Many companies now also offer remote diagnostics, which in the pandemic era became a lifesaver.
